Suspended attorneys must petition for reinstatement. This process is explained in Court Rule 1:20-21. The attorney must file an original and 12 copies of the verified petition with the Board. Two copies also must be served on the Director of the Office of Attorney Ethics. The fee is $750. Individuals seeking to resume the practice of law in Pennsylvania after a period of discipline of greater than one year must file a Petition for Reinstatement. For the appropriate forms, click here. An interactive process map for Reinstatement can be found here. Information for formerly admitted Pennsylvania attorneys regarding reinstatement.
